Job Summary:
About the Role & Team
Accountable for the commercial development and revenue growth of the Marvel brand and consumer product categories across the world. Enabling the regions and countries to translate the global strategy into integrated regional commercial growth brand plans. Operating collaboratively, at pace and driving a culture and eco system of seamless global and regional interaction.
This role is a key appointment within the global Marvel brand commercialization team and will be reporting to the global VP of Marvel brand commercialization, the candidate will work with the global category leaders and their teams to influence and create insight led category strategies across hardlines, softlines, consumables executed within multiple retail channels to grow the Marvel brand as well as working with the regions to execute the optimal Marvel plan to drive growth.
The director will identify white space opportunities by consumer, category, region, country and channel for the Marvel brand. Leveraging insights, consumer trends and analysis, working with global category partners, regional and country teams to lead the business development opportunities for the Marvel licensing business.
What You Will Do
• Collaborates with global category leaders to cultivate global strategic licensee / DTR partnerships tied to the development and optimized distribution of audience and brand relevant products. Drives partner DE&I strategy.
• Ensures rigorous strategic analysis of the Marvel brand, at category, sub category, brand and franchise levels. Working with regions and countries to identify white space and growth opportunities for Marvel, leveraging consumer and marketplace insight and financial analysis to support the creation of a forward thinking prioritized five year strategy and annual business plan, supporting the global strategy.
• Instills a honed and disciplined focus on tracking brand health. Identifying issues and deploying course correcting local commercial strategies, that ladder back to the Global brand priorities.
• Leverages global regional and local consumer insight, analytics and financial analysis to drive long term category and brand growth for Marvel.
• Ensures detailed franchise analysis through, consumer segmentation, category), country and retail (including DTCR) channel filters to identify brand and franchise white space opportunities that will create revenue growth.
• Collaborates with Global Category Governance to unlock growth from strategic Global partners - fully leveraging Global Category insights to develop category growth strategies.
• Works collaboratively with product development teams and global licensee partners through the global category teams to develop insight led products that incrementally grow the Marvel business.
• Leads the alignment process with Global product creation teams to ensure brand creative asset availability can deliver against commercial needs.
• Agrees, aligns, tracks and reviews and if necessary supports the course correction of global, regional and country plans to ensure commercial objectives and brand KPI's are delivered.
Required Qualifications and Skills
• 10-15 years experience, demonstrating solid knowledge of licensing, consumer brand management, and retail channel development
• Highly skilled and honed strategic thought leadership
• Proven experience in operationalizing a category, retail or brand strategy
• Highly effective relationship management and high impact communication skills
• Agile and responsive – can thrive in ambiguous business situations
• Demonstrates through action clear leadership and commitments to DE&I
Preferred Qualifications
• Prior executive level leadership experience
Education
• Bachelor's degree
Additional Information
Global travel will be required at times to support regional development of category and brand
The hiring range for this position is $197,640 - $241,560 in Glendale, CA and $188,190 - $230,010 in Orlando, FL. The base pay actually offered will take into account internal equity and also may vary depending on the candidate's geographic region,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ience among other factors. A bonus and/or long-term incentive units may be provided as part of the compensation package, in addition to the full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its, dependent on the level and position offered.
